The cheapest way to get from Highclere Castle to Cambridge is to drive which costs £26 - £40 and takes 2h 15m.
The fastest way to get from Highclere Castle to Cambridge is to drive which takes 2h 15m and costs £26 - £40.
The distance between Highclere Castle and Cambridge is 118 miles. The road distance is 109.9 miles.
The best way to get from Highclere Castle to Cambridge without a car is to train via London which takes 2h 23m and costs £65 - £140.
It takes approximately 2h 23m to get from Highclere Castle to Cambridge, including transfers.
The best way to get from Highclere Castle to Cambridge is to train via London which takes 2h 23m and costs £65 - £140. Alternatively, you can bus, which costs £70 - £95 and takes 5h 21m.
Yes, the driving distance between Highclere Castle to Cambridge is 110 miles. It takes approximately 2h 15m to drive from Highclere Castle to Cambridge.
